Output 933becd94ef580025b1975433a38bfc0aa08d8e8fc60e06366c81f349c76e9c9:380

value
1741144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0eb19ec7932493fda36a485ae0959019e64c5a OP_EQUAL
address
DFGK9VmLfJfyzqN13YDhdwgxbAHrXg21KP
transaction
933becd94ef580025b1975433a38bfc0aa08d8e8fc60e06366c81f349c76e9c9
spent
true